Output 86c1cc6fbcae983dd7580af150857ebc9de4cacd6800a01611bb59625cfa7caa:157

value
3896
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 43a2a61d064f2c5856fd30ad685d0e0d52a2e96ad68e0e141ac3540693b6469d
address
bc1pgw32v8gxfuk9s4haxzkkshgwp4f296t2668qu9q6cd2qdyakg6ws6r6u95
transaction
86c1cc6fbcae983dd7580af150857ebc9de4cacd6800a01611bb59625cfa7caa
confirmations
128683
spent
true